24 Hour Fitness is a privately owned and operated fitness center chain based in the United States. Founded in 1983 by Mark S. Mastrov, the company has grown to become one of the largest fitness chains in the world. With over 400 locations across the U.S. at its peak. The fitness centers are known for their extended operating hours, as the name implies, with most locations being open 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.
24 Hour Fitness offers a wide range of amenities, including cardio equipment, strength training machines, free weights, group exercise classes, personal training and various specialized fitness programs tailored to individual needs and goals. Additionally, some locations feature swimming pools, basketball courts, racquetball courts and other recreational facilities.
Fees
Membership fees at 24 Hour Fitness vary depending on the type of membership and location. Generally, they offer three types of memberships: Basic, Sport and Super Sport. Each membership tier comes with different amenities and privileges.
- Basic: This membership typically starts around $30-$40 per month, granting access to cardio and strength training equipment, as well as group exercise classes.
- Sport: Priced around $40-$50 per month, this membership level includes everything in the Basic membership, plus access to multiple club locations, basketball courts and functional training areas.
- Super Sport: Ranging from $50-$60 per month, the Super Sport membership offers everything included in the Sport membership, along with additional amenities such as swimming pools, racquetball courts and towel service.
Please note that prices may vary by location and there might be additional enrollment and annual fees. It’s essential to check with your local club for the most up-to-date pricing.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
- Can I bring a guest to 24 Hour Fitness?
Guest passes are available, allowing you to bring a friend or family member to the gym. The number of guest passes and their validity depends on the membership tier. Please check with your local club for specific guest pass policies.
- Do they offer any trial memberships?
Yes, 24 Hour Fitness often provides a free trial pass for prospective members, allowing them to experience the gym’s facilities and services before committing to a membership. Visit their website or contact your local club for more information.
- Can I use my membership at different 24 Hour Fitness locations?
Sport and Super Sport memberships allow access to multiple clubs, making it convenient for members who travel or have multiple locations nearby. Basic memberships are generally limited to a single club location.
